Aid for Trade: What Have We Learnt? Which Way Ahead?

The Aid for Trade (AfT) initiative was launched at the conclusion of the WTO Hong Kong Ministerial Conference in December of 2005 amidst the stalled progress of the Doha Round negotiations in an attempt to boost the engagement of developing countries in global trade and increase participation in the multilateral trading system. Since then three more WTO Ministerial Conferences have taken place, and though the member economies agreed on a Bali package as an interim step, it still remains highly uncertain if they will be able to bring this round of negotiations to a close...
